t6 headlights are a type of automotive lighting system that utilizes LED (Light Emitting Diode) technology to produce brighter and more focused light beams. Compared to traditional halogen headlights, t6 headlights offer several advantages, including improved brightness, longer lifespan, and lower power consumption. LED technology is known for its energy efficiency, with t6 headlights consuming up to 85% less power than halogen headlights, making them an eco-friendly option for vehicle owners.

One of the key benefits of t6 headlights is their superior brightness and clarity. The bright white light emitted by t6 headlights provides better visibility on the road, allowing drivers to see farther and react more quickly to potential hazards. This enhanced visibility can improve safety and reduce the risk of accidents, especially in low-light conditions or inclement weather.

In addition to their brightness, t6 headlights are also known for their long lifespan. Unlike traditional halogen headlights that need frequent replacement due to burnout, t6 headlights can last up to 20 times longer, making them a cost-effective lighting solution in the long run. This extended lifespan not only saves money on replacement bulbs but also reduces the environmental impact of waste from discarded halogen bulbs.

Another advantage of t6 headlights is their durability and resistance to shock and vibration. LED technology is solid-state, meaning it has no fragile filaments or glass bulbs that can break or shatter under rough driving conditions. This makes t6 headlights ideal for off-road vehicles, trucks, and motorcycles that are subjected to heavy vibrations and impacts. The robust construction of t6 headlights ensures reliable performance and longevity, even in rugged and demanding environments.

While t6 headlights offer numerous benefits, there are some considerations to keep in mind before making the switch. One factor to consider is the initial cost of t6 headlights, which can be higher than traditional halogen headlights. However, the long-term cost savings from lower energy consumption and reduced replacement costs can offset the higher upfront investment, making t6 headlights a cost-effective choice over time.

Another consideration is the compatibility of t6 headlights with your vehicle’s electrical system. Some older vehicles may require additional wiring or adapters to accommodate t6 headlights, so it’s important to check your vehicle’s specifications and consult with a professional installer if needed. Additionally, some t6 headlights may not be street legal in certain regions due to their brightness and color temperature, so be sure to research local regulations before purchasing t6 headlights for your vehicle.
